Structured metric analysis 12 metrics · fully disclosed
| Metric | Analysis (home vs away) |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Home Advantage | St. Louis Cardinals at home — MLB historical home win rate ~.535 (ballpark familiarity, no travel) | MLB StatsAPI |
| Pythagorean Expectation | Home 49.6% (454 RS/458 RA) vs Away 43.7% (423/486) — strength from runs scored/allowed | MLB StatsAPI |
| Season Win% | Home 52-50 (.510) vs Away 47-54 (.465) | MLB StatsAPI |
| Last 10 Games Form | Home 4-6 vs Away 5-5 · Home L1 | MLB StatsAPI |
| Home/Away Split | Home team home 26-27 · away team away 25-26 | MLB StatsAPI |
| Team OBP | Home .317 vs Away .309 — foundation of scoring | MLB StatsAPI |
| Team SLG | Home .384 vs Away .400 (OPS .701/.709) | MLB StatsAPI |
| Team ERA | Home 4.18 vs Away 4.56 — lower is better | MLB StatsAPI |
| Team WHIP | Home 1.34 vs Away 1.43 — baserunners allowed per inning (lower is better) | MLB StatsAPI |
| Starting Pitcher Matchup | Home Dustin May (ERA 4.78) vs Away Rhett Lowder (ERA 5.75) | MLB StatsAPI |
| Hitting Detail (BABIP, K, BB) | Home BABIP .280 · K 788 · BB 327 / Away BABIP .276 · K 937 · BB 365 (BABIP is luck-driven → not factored into probability) | MLB StatsAPI |
| Pitching Detail (K/BB, HR9) | Home K/BB 2.24 · HR9 1.00 / Away K/BB 1.86 · HR9 1.36 | MLB StatsAPI |
